When warping units as protoss, you can
[hold unit hotkey] + click click click
instead of
hotkey+ click, hotkey+ click, hotkey+ click,

shift + "control group number" to add units to a particular group instead of remaking the whole group each time. Learned that at end of beta -_-

You can feedback Corruptors, banshee's Thor, Queen. To me it was always obvious I could feedback Ghosts, and other high templar. but some of those other units don't really stick out as "Psionic"

Since most people don't use corruption or 240 MM cannon most of the units sit there with full energy, ripe for feedback.

I find myself going Templar tech a lot more often rather than predictable Colossus.

When warping units as protoss, you can
[hold unit hotkey] + click click click
instead of
hotkey+ click, hotkey+ click, hotkey+ click,


More reliable to press unit hotkey, hold shift + click click click


Why is that ?
and wouldn't this be less effective if you want to warp different kind of units ?


The hold key method works because of key press repeating, there is a small delay after your press the key before it starts repeating, if you inadvertently click on something between your first warp in and the start of the key repeating (say the unit you warped in for instance) you'll deselect your warpgates.

i never played sc1 and i remember when i learned about shift clicking to queue stuff during the beta. blew my mind. probably the one thing that improved my game the most. (though totally obvious to you guys), oh that and the hold command for choke points. learned that one shortly after.

some other stuff i use a lot and take for granted:

- hitting spacebar if you happen to fly off your base at the start of the game and haven't hotkeyed it
- backspace for toggling bases (though i map it to a diff key on my keyboard since it's so far away)
- ctrl-f1 to select all idle workers (shift f1, f1 also work for single units)
- shift queue blink-attack moves (via the hdstarcraft demo on LT)
- alt to show healthbars
- exploding banelings while burrowed without having to unburrow
- shift V on hotkeyed queens and spam clicking minimap to inject larvae
- shift c resource gathering queuing (though arguably can mess up your build if you get carried away)
- 10 OL with hatch trick is slightly greater than 9 OL without hatch trick (tested multiple times)
- spawning location of Z slightly affects econ/rush (12oclock being the worst since larvae are farthest from mineral patch) though it's best for ling rushes.
- sending workers to gas before it's done will still get them to mine once it's done
- fungal growth on cloaked units
- tab for cycling units / buildings that are all on one hotkey
- hotkeying tech labs

nice thread.

On September 22 2010 03:41 Devolved wrote:
Show nested quote +
On September 22 2010 00:01 ChaosWielder wrote:
I learned how to shift queue Stalker blink. Needless to say, I have a new build under my belt.

What does this do? What is the point?



it's good for getting a group of stalkers up a ledge so they don't get stuck after the blink and prevent the rest of the stalkers from getting up the ledge. hdstarcraft has a video tutorial on his youtube channel.
